: Is there any advantage from a plumbing stand point to consider a wall mount toilet? We are remodeling a master bath. We're adding 2 ft to the existing room. We are on a slab. We will be moving the toilet about 2 ft. The floor will have to be jacked up to move the drain. : Are they vacuum-assisted since there is no tank? Many wall mount toilets have tanks. What brand and model are you looking at? A flushometer takes a 1" water lines, which normal toilets do not have. I don't think you are going to gain anything putting in a rear outlet toilet--the floor is going to have to be jackhammered to access the old drain. |
